Comment:
https://gitweb.torproject.org/https-
everywhere.git/commitdiff/f6d18455d076aff69043e50fabe8992baad06180 fixed
the problem in the LinkedIn Ruleset (which looks like a JavaScript
redirection loop to me); however, it doesn't fix it in Chrome.
That turns out to be because of a much more serious problem, which is that
the Chrome port implementation of <exclusion pattern="regexp"> elements in
the rulesets!
